Transaction 102496cac8180f73f903d5e973052ea8d5788d2cee8b20af9fb5b4e6c573fd53

2 Input
1 Outputs
  • 102496cac8180f73f903d5e973052ea8d5788d2cee8b20af9fb5b4e6c573fd53:0
  • value  2574821
    address  3GBRU5SuGeyketfKDuj51HsSiFNBZLHhWR